RouterBOARD hardware • hAP ax lite LTE - issues after modem FW upgrade to 16121.1034.00.01.01.05

$
0
0
I am seeing some instability with latest modem firmware now (16121.1034.00.01.01.05)
lte1 disappears from interfaces list after 5-10 mins and it's simply gone.
In Resources however, there's still a Fibocom FG621-EA visible.
Only resolution: reboot
Observed on 7.13.3 and 7.13.4
When turning on lte logging, it looks like the modem is trying and trying (sending AT commands) but nothing happens.
But it could also be the famous 'modem boot loop' observed in the past, where people were told to RMA the box.
(I can't believe that - but read below)

I tried to downgrade modem firmware to 04 but it seems impossible.
File from here: https://upgrade.mikrotik.com/firmware/F ... 1.04/image, it says "firmware successfully flashed" but it simply stays on 05, even after reboot.
Also tried various reset commands like
"AT+reset" --> command not supported
"AT+RSTSET" --> command not supported
The only command which works is "AT+CFUN=15" but it looks like this is just a soft reset (restart) of the modem.
Somehow it is all not working like described here https://help.mikrotik.com/docs/display/ROS/LTE

Netinstalled to 7.13.4 but of course this didn't help - I just wanted to make sure and have a 'clean' device.
Default config - same issues.

I was reading on the forum somewhere that somebody solved this problem by simply upgrading to the latest BETA.
Gave it a try and upgraded 7.13.4 to 7.14.10 and voilà - indeed all okay, even overnight now.
I can't see anything in the changelogs 7.13.4 --> 7.14.10 that would (to my understanding) explain a different behavior here...

But I am willing to troubleshoot as it's just a lab device.
To start off with - how to downgrade the modem firmware from local file?
Knowledge of the local file process is there - but box doesn't take a lower version.
I wanted to re-flash 05 but it looks like a logic link like https://upgrade.mikrotik.com/firmware/F ... 1.05/image doesn't work, there's no 05 image.
